Output 3f25bd3b130d5495152ff103bc4f08600a5331eb5ea729bfcd4b0ba8560392ac:0

value
27038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 138ccea359cc04c0ba80bcf2fc2211b69d3ed36e OP_EQUAL
address
33UPSeF2JQtEfkX5czovCCJfqTmr4ZpdXu
transaction
3f25bd3b130d5495152ff103bc4f08600a5331eb5ea729bfcd4b0ba8560392ac
spent
true